In 2023, the healthcare landscape is witnessing a significant shift towards the adoption of generalist roles. Unlike specialists who focus narrowly on a specific area of expertise, generalists bring a broad range of skills and knowledge that can address diverse patient needs. This trend is largely driven by the changing dynamics of patient care, where holistic approaches are increasingly valued.
Healthcare systems recognize the benefits of a generalist approach, particularly in primary care, where understanding the interconnections between various health issues can lead to more comprehensive treatment plans. Generalists are adept at diagnosing multifaceted conditions and recognizing how different health aspects can affect one another, enhancing overall patient outcomes.
